During the Holocene peatlands spread across the Hudson Bay Lowlands forming the largest peat basin in North America (Sims et al. 1979; Zoltai & Pollet 1983; Roulet et al. 1994).Few other regions of the world are comparable in the area, mass or continuity of peat (Kivinen & Pakarinen 1981; Gorham 1991).The Hudson Bay … WebLet Wapusk National Park's expansive wilderness fill you with awe. This 11,475-square-kilometre park, at the transition between boreal forest and arctic tundra, protects one of the largest polar bear maternity denning areas in the world. Visits to Wapusk National Park are primarily done via licensed tour operators in Churchill.
